新闻发布系统数据库设计研究摘要:,,本文研究了新闻发布系统的数据库设计。文章首先介绍了新闻发布系统的背景和意义,然后详细阐述了数据库设计的目标、原则和方法。通过需求分析,确定了数据库的结构和功能模块,包括新闻管理、用户管理、权限管理等。对数据库的安全性和性能优化进行了深入探讨。本文旨在为新闻发布系统的数据库设计提供理论支持和实践指导,以提高系统的运行效率和用户体验。摘要字数控制在100-200字之间。
本文目录导读:
随着互联网技术的飞速发展,新闻发布系统的应用越来越广泛,新闻发布系统数据库设计是确保新闻信息高效、准确、安全地存储和检索的关键环节,本文将探讨新闻发布系统数据库设计的理念、原则、方法及其实践应用。
新闻发布系统数据库设计理念
新闻发布系统数据库设计应遵循以下理念:
1、用户体验优先:数据库设计应充分考虑用户需求和体验,确保用户能够方便快捷地获取新闻信息。
2、数据安全性:确保新闻数据的安全性和保密性,防止数据泄露和非法访问。
3、高效率:提高数据库处理速度,确保新闻信息的实时更新和快速访问。
4、灵活性:数据库设计应具有足够的灵活性,以适应新闻发布系统的功能扩展和升级。
新闻发布系统数据库设计原则
新闻发布系统数据库设计应遵循以下原则:
1、规范化:数据库设计应遵循规范化原则,以减少数据冗余,提高数据一致性和完整性。
2、标准化:采用标准化的数据库结构和数据格式,以便于数据的共享和交换。
3、模块化:将数据库划分为若干个模块,以便于系统的维护和升级。
4、安全性:采取必要的安全措施,防止数据被非法访问和篡改。
新闻发布系统数据库设计方法
新闻发布系统数据库设计可采用以下步骤:
1、需求分析:分析系统的功能需求、性能需求和用户需求,确定数据库的结构和内容。
2、概念设计:根据需求分析结果,设计数据库的概念模型,包括实体、属性和关系。
3、逻辑设计:将概念模型转化为逻辑模型,确定数据库表的结构、索引、视图等。
4、物理设计:根据逻辑模型,选择合适的数据库管理系统和存储设备,设计数据库的存储结构、存储参数等。
5、实现与优化:实现数据库设计,对数据库性能进行优化,提高数据库的访问速度和数据处理能力。
新闻发布系统数据库设计实践应用
在新闻发布系统数据库设计中,应注重以下实践应用:
1、合理选择数据库管理系统:根据系统需求和性能要求,选择合适的数据库管理系统,如MySQL、Oracle等。
2、设计合理的数据库表结构:根据新闻信息的特点,设计合理的表结构,包括新闻表、用户表、分类表、标签表等。
3、优化数据库查询性能:通过合理的索引设计、查询优化等措施,提高数据库查询性能,确保用户能够快速获取新闻信息。
4、保障数据库安全性:采取必要的安全措施,如数据加密、用户权限管理、备份与恢复等,保障数据库的安全性。
5、监控与维护:对数据库进行实时监控,及时发现并解决潜在问题,确保数据库的稳定运行。
新闻发布系统数据库设计是新闻发布系统的核心环节,应遵循用户体验优先、数据安全性、高效率、灵活性等设计理念,遵循规范化、标准化、模块化、安全性等设计原则,通过需求分析、概念设计、逻辑设计、物理设计、实现与优化等步骤,设计出高效、安全、可靠的新闻发布系统数据库,在实践应用中,应注重合理选择数据库管理系统、设计合理的数据库表结构、优化数据库查询性能、保障数据库安全性以及监控与维护等方面的工作。
展望
随着大数据技术的不断发展,新闻发布系统数据库设计将面临更多挑战和机遇,新闻发布系统数据库设计将更加注重数据的实时性、安全性和隐私保护,人工智能技术的应用也将为新闻发布系统数据库设计带来更多的创新空间,提高数据库的智能化水平,为用户提供更加个性化的新闻推荐服务。
新闻发布系统数据库设计是一项复杂而重要的任务,需要充分考虑用户需求、数据安全、性能优化等方面,通过不断的研究与实践,我们将不断完善新闻发布系统数据库设计的理念和方法,为新闻发布系统的发展做出更大的贡献。
还没有评论,来说两句吧...